I got out a few times over the last few weeks.
The first trip, 2 weeks ago, was a solid morning with 9 fish landed and 4 or 5 more missed or lost on jumps.

Last week the river swelled to spring like conditions due to the heavy rain up north,and despite my best efforts, I got skunked.

Today, the flow was back to mid summer level but there was a ton of grass to contend with.
I brought a few Stanley Horny Toads and caught 1 on it, but lost 2 others. Trying to drive that hook with a dropshot rod was not ideal.
The whopper plopper 90 continues to shine and seeing the explosive hits never gets old.
